Meskane

Meskan is one of the woredas in the Southern Nations, Nationalities, and Peoples' Region of Ethiopia. This woreda is named after the Meskan speaking Gurage people. Part of the Gurage Zone, Meskane is bordered on the south by the Silt'e Zone, on the west by Muhor Na Aklil, on the northwest by Kokir Gedebanoon the north by sodo wereda, on the northeast by Sodo and Oromia, and on the southeast by Mareko. Towns in Meskane include . The town of Butajira is surrounded by Meskane. Meskane was part of the former Meskanena Mareko woreda.
